Output 3490765734fac35458e7666cd75d657cdf367b97ae4580f8e4ecd5bac899fea5:4

value
22983927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48af47e0daea8865582e2a2d6cb41e351b6e868f OP_EQUAL
address
MEXUrxrCHhJFaNc6SvpEzn8JZCFRqa9KTL
transaction
3490765734fac35458e7666cd75d657cdf367b97ae4580f8e4ecd5bac899fea5
spent
true